Entertainment in Madrid

Festivals

Plaza de las Ventas in Madrid during the San Isidro festivitiesSan Isidro (15 May) - Madrid's great party around the 15th of May is in honour of St Isidore, the humble 12th century farmworker who became the city's patron. With a corrida every day, this is Spain's biggest bullfighting event. Throughout the city there are also art exhibitions, open-air concerts and fireworks. Many people dress in castizo folk costume for the occasion.

The Passion (Easter Saturday), Chinchon. A passion play is performed in the town's atmospheric arcaded Plaza Mayor.

Dos de Mayo (2 May) - This four-day holiday marks the city's uprising against Napoleon's troops in 1808. New Year's Eve - The nation focuses on the Puerta del Sol at midnight as crowds gather to swallow a grape on each chime of the clock.
